Every puzzle in this book is a crime scene.
The Rook Files collects 100 original murder mystery word search cases, each one
built around a single trick: the evidence isn't beside the puzzle, it's inside
it. Solve the grid, and three pieces of evidence surface on their own.
Here's how it works. Cross out every word from the case's list that you can
find in the grid. One word will be missing - that's your first clue. Then look
at the letters no word touched. Read them in order, and they spell out the
rest: the killer, the method, and the location. The letter boxes beneath each
case tell you exactly how long each answer runs, so there's only one way the
evidence fits together.
The book builds from a gentle 8x8 grid in Case 1 to an 11x11 grid with
backward-running answers by Case 100, so it plays fair whether you're new to
word searches or you've been doing them for decades. A fully worked example
opens the book, so nobody has to guess at the mechanic before solving the first
case.
